public abstract class AbstractTemplateProxy extends Object
Modifier and Type | Class and Description |
---|---|
static class |
AbstractTemplateProxy.ImplData |
static interface |
AbstractTemplateProxy.ImplDataCompatible<T extends AbstractTemplateProxy.ImplData> |
static interface |
AbstractTemplateProxy.Intf |
static interface |
AbstractTemplateProxy.ReplacementConstructor
A constructor for a proxy class for a replacing template.
|
Modifier | Constructor and Description |
---|---|
protected |
AbstractTemplateProxy(String path) |
protected |
AbstractTemplateProxy(TemplateManager templateManager) |
Modifier and Type | Method and Description |
---|---|
protected abstract AbstractTemplateImpl |
constructImpl() |
abstract AbstractTemplateImpl |
constructImpl(Class<? extends AbstractTemplateImpl> clazz) |
AbstractTemplateProxy.ImplData |
getImplData() |
protected TemplateManager |
getTemplateManager() |
protected abstract AbstractTemplateProxy.ImplData |
makeImplData() |
protected void |
reset() |
protected AbstractTemplateProxy(TemplateManager templateManager)
protected AbstractTemplateProxy(String path)
protected final TemplateManager getTemplateManager()
public abstract AbstractTemplateImpl constructImpl(Class<? extends AbstractTemplateImpl> clazz)
protected abstract AbstractTemplateImpl constructImpl()
protected abstract AbstractTemplateProxy.ImplData makeImplData()
protected final void reset()
public AbstractTemplateProxy.ImplData getImplData()
Copyright © 2003–2014 Jamon developers. All rights reserved.